Frequently Asked Questions about the 46221 ZIP Code

How much are Studio apartments in 46221?

There are currently 8 Studio Apartments in 46221 with rent ranges from $750 to $1,802 with an average price of $1,026.

What is the current price range for One Bedroom 46221 Apartments for rent?

Today's rental pricing for One Bedroom Apartments in 46221 ranges from $350 to $1,456 with an average monthly rent of $1,132.

What does renting a Two Bedroom Apartment in 46221 cost?

The monthly rent prices of Two Bedroom Apartments currently available in 46221 range from $850 to $1,759. Today's average rental price for Two Bedrooms here is $1,348.

How expensive are 46221 Three Bedroom Apartments?

There are currently 21 Three Bedroom Apartments listings available in 46221 on ApartmentHomeLiving.com. The pricing ranges from $1,345 to $2,390 - averaging $1,684 for the location.
